
This serum has a whopping 49% centella extract, along with extra centella components asiaticoside, asiatic acid and madecassic acid.
The serum is very hydrating thanks to moisturising humectants glycerin, hyaluronic acid and glycols.
When skin has that much moisture, it plumps up. This alone is enough to make your fine lines look smaller – temporarily. Hydration also makes skin soft and gives the complexion a dewy glow (think Korean skin).

• Key Ingredients
Centella Asiatica
Centella Asiatica is best-known for its wound-healing abilities. So-called “tiger grass” from the legend that tigers would roll around over this grass to heal wounds. CICA soothes and reduces skin inflammation.
Ceramide NP
Ceramide NP is a mild ingredient that does not cause skin irritation due to its structure similar to skin lipid. It strengthens the skin barrier and fends off external stimuli. It keeps skin hydrated by sealing in moisture, preventing evaporation of skin moisture, and maintaining the healthy balance of oil and water.
Peptide
The peptide is composed of two or more amino acids that make up protein. This ingredient encourages enhanced skin radiance by helping increase skin regeneration, improving wrinkles, and enhancing skin’s elasticity.

At first, I only used this product at night before I sleep because it leaves my skin quite tacky and I REALLY HATE feeling products on my face. It also leaves my face shiny or glowy and I'm not really a fan of that either. I can't tell if it was because it can't fully absorb into my skin, or if it was leaving a film on my face. Despite how much I hate the finish of this product on my skin, I continue using it until...
I've learned that this product absorbs into my skin much faster when I apply it on a moist face. I've also learned that I wasn't waiting long enough before applying the cream or moisturiser on top of the serum. After making a few changes to the way I apply this product, I can barely feel the tackiness anymore!
